Official abstract text for this publication.
This invention relates to a method of using a two-step serial centrifugation process in extracting nutritive oil from a fermentation broth, this novel method prevents oil yield losses while preserving product quality.

What is claimed is: 1. A method of improving product yield of a polyunsaturated fatty acid (PUFA) oil containing product, wherein the method comprises: (a) directing a PUFA oil-containing fermentation broth to a first centrifuge and subjecting the PUFA oil-containing fermentation broth to a first centrifugation step within the first centrifuge to form a first centrifuged product comprised of a first light phase and a first heavy phase; (b) separating the first light phase from the first heavy phase in the first centrifuged product by making a first separation cut of the first centrifuged product into the first heavy phase below an interface between the first light phase and the first heavy phase thereof; (c) discarding the first heavy phase separated from the first centrifuged product and directing the first light phase separated from the first centrifuged product to a second centrifuge; (d) subjecting the first light phase separated from the first centrifuged product to a second centrifugation step in the second centrifuge to form a second centrifuged product comprised of a second light phase and a second heavy phase; (e) separating the second light phase from the second heavy phase in the second centrifuged product by making a second separation cut of the second centrifuged product in the second light phase close to an interface between the second light phase and the second heavy phase thereof; (f) retaining the second light phase separated from the second centrifuged product and recycling the second heavy phase obtained from the second centrifuged product to fresh PUFA oil-containing fermentation broth to be directed to the first centrifuge. 2. The method of claim 1 , wherein the PUFA oil yield of the second light phase is greater than 88%. 3. The method according to claim 1 , wherein step (a) comprises the steps of: (a1) adding the fermentation broth to a vessel; (a2) adding a component to the fermentation broth to facilitate breaking of emulsion formation; (a3) heating the vessel; and (a4) pumping the fermentation broth to a first centrifuge. 4. The method of claim 3 , wherein the component in step (a2) is an enzyme or sodium hydroxide. 5. The method of claim 4 , wherein in step (a3) comprises heating the vessel to a temperature selected from the group consisting of at least 40° C., at least 50° C., at least 60° C., at least 70° C., at least 75° C., at least 80° C., at least 85° C., at least 90° C., and at least 95° C. 6. The method of claim 3 , wherein PUFA oil yield of the second light phase is greater than 88%. 7. The method of claim 6 , wherein PUFA oil yield of the second light phase is greater than 92%. 8. The method of claim 6 , wherein PUFA oil yield of the second light phase is greater than 95%. 9. The method according to claim 3 , wherein step (c) comprises the step of pumping the first light phase from the first centrifuge into the second centrifuge. 10. The method of claim 1 , wherein the process comprises repeating the steps (a)-(f) at least one time. 11. The method of claim 10 , wherein the process comprises repeating the steps (a)-(f) two more times. 12. The method of claim 10 , wherein the process comprises repeating the steps (a)-(f) three more times.
